
Las generaciones de la computadora representan la historia técnica y conceptual de las máquinas que han impulsado la era digital. Cada etapa se caracteriza por un cambio fundamental en la tecnología de hardware y en las metodologías de programación que, a su vez, transformaron la forma en que trabajamos, investigamos y nos comunicamos. Este artículo ofrece una visión amplia y detallada de las distintas generaciones de la computadora, desde los enormes tubes de vacío hasta las avanzadas arquitecturas contemporáneas, con ejemplos históricos, innovaciones clave y su impacto social.
¿Qué entendemos por generaciones de la computadora?
Las generaciones de la computadora son marcos conceptuales que agrupan cambios tecnológicos decisivos a lo largo de la historia de la informática. No se trata de una línea rígida, sino de fases evolutivas que se superponen y se entrelazan. En cada generación, la tecnología dominante —desde componentes y procesos de fabricación hasta lenguajes de programación y sistemas operativos— cambia de forma sustancial, reduciendo costos, ganando velocidad y ampliando las capacidades de uso. A continuación exploramos cada una de estas fases, destacando qué definía a la Generación y qué mejoras traía para el usuario y la industria.
Primera Generación de la Computadora (aprox. 1940–1956)
Características y tecnología dominante
La Primera Generación de la computadora se asienta en tubos de vacío y relés electromecánicos. Estas máquinas eran inmensas, consumían miles de vatios y requerían entornos controlados. Los programas se ingresaban en forma de tarjetas perforadas o con conmutadores, y el procesamiento se hacía en lenguaje de máquina o mediante lenguaje ensamblador rudimentario. Los cálculos se realizaban de forma secuencial y, a menudo, se dedicaban a tareas de defensa, investigación y contabilidad de gran escala.
Ejemplos y hitos históricos
Entre los ejemplos emblemáticos se encuentran ENIAC y UNIVAC. ENIAC, construida en Estados Unidos a finales de la década de 1940, fue una de las primeras computadoras electrónicas de propósito general. UNIVAC, por su parte, popularizó el uso de computadoras para la predicción de resultados electorales. En esta era, la invención de la lógica binaria y la base de datos de memoria se consolidaron, sentando las bases para futuras generaciones.
Segunda Generación de la Computadora (aprox. 1956–1963)
Innovaciones clave: transistores y core memory
La Segunda Generación representa una revolución al reemplazar los tubos de vacío por transistores, dispositivos mucho más pequeños, fiables y eficientes. Esto permitió máquinas más rápidas, menos calor y un menor consumo energético. También emergió la memoria de núcleos magnéticos (core memory), que ofrecía almacenamiento estable y accesos más rápidos. En este periodo, la programación comenzó a estandarizarse con lenguajes de alto nivel como FORTRAN y COBOL, facilitando el desarrollo de software para aplicaciones de negocio, ciencia e ingeniería.
Impacto y ejemplos
Las computadoras de segunda generación hicieron más factible la adopción comercial y académica, abriendo la puerta a sistemas de procesamiento por lotes y a redes rudimentarias. A nivel de usuario, estas máquinas se volvieron más legibles para los programadores, lo que impulsó una mayor productividad y el surgimiento de nuevas prácticas de ingeniería de software.
Tercera Generación de la Computadora (aprox. 1964–1971)
De transistores a circuitos integrados
La tercera generación marcó la llegada de los circuitos integrados (ICs). Los ICs permitieron empaquetar miles de transistores en un solo chip, reduciendo aún más tamaño, costo y consumo. Esta miniaturización impulsó avances en procesamiento, memoria y sistemas operativos. Las técnicas de programación evolucionaron hacia lenguajes de alto nivel más potentes y estables, y surgió la noción de timesharing, que permitía a varios usuarios compartir un mismo ordenador simultáneamente.
Hardware y software característicos
Con la introducción de sistemas operativos más sofisticados y de entornos de desarrollo más amigables, los programadores ganaron productividad. Además, la interacción con el usuario se fue enriqueciendo con terminales más eficientes y pantallas que reemplazaron en gran medida las tarjetas perforadas para muchos usos de oficina y academia.
Cuarta Generación de la Computadora (aprox. 1971–1990)
Microprocesadores y la era personal
La Cuarta Generación es, quizá, la más decisiva para el surgimiento de la informática personal. La integración de miles de transistores en un solo microprocesador dio lugar a las primeras microcomputadoras. Surgieron sistemas como el Intel 4004 y, más adelante, las familias 8086/8088 que permitieron el desarrollo de PCs ampliamente accesibles. Este periodo dio el salto de máquinas industriales y de investigación a equipos para uso doméstico y académico, con una explosión de software, videojuegos, y herramientas de productividad.
Impacto social y tecnológico
La democratización de la tecnología dejó en manos de millones de personas capacidades de cálculo, comunicación y creatividad sin precedentes. Se consolidaron entornos gráficos, sistemas operativos multicapa y capacidades multimedia que marcarían el rumbo de la informática para las décadas siguientes. Además, la movilidad de datos y la conectividad comenzaron a tomar forma, sentando las bases de la era de la información.
Quinta Generación de la Computadora (aprox. 1990–actualidad y más allá)
Hacia la inteligencia y la conectividad
La Quinta Generación ha sido conceptualizada como un salto hacia el razonamiento automático, el procesamiento del lenguaje natural y la inteligencia artificial. Este período está marcado por la aparición de redes neuronales, aprendizaje automático, bases de conocimiento y sistemas expertos. Aunque la idea de una quinta generación se originó en proyectos ambiciosos de Japón y otros actores en la década de 1980, su legado continúa en el desarrollo de IA, computación en la nube, dispositivos móviles inteligentes y sistemas empoderados por datos masivos.
Tecnologías representativas
Entre las tecnologías definitorias se encuentran la IA aplicada, el procesamiento paralelo a gran escala, la computación en la nube, la robótica inteligente y la computación cognitiva. Los lenguajes de programación evolucionan hacia paradigmas más modernos y eficientes; las arquitecturas distribuidas y los entornos de desarrollo integrados aceleran la creación de software sofisticado para acelerar negocios, ciencia y educación.
Más allá de las etapas: tecnologías y conceptos transversales
Lenguajes de programación y paradigmas
A lo largo de las generaciones, los lenguajes de programación han pasado de código de máquina, a ensambladores, a lenguajes de alto nivel, y ahora a lenguajes orientados a paradigmas de IA, funcionales y de datos. En la era de la Generaciones de la Computadora, la elección del lenguaje depende menos del hardware y más de la tarea, la eficiencia, la mantenibilidad y la disponibilidad de bibliotecas.
Arquitecturas y sistemas operativos
Las arquitecturas han evolucionado desde computadoras monousuario y de propósito específico hacia entornos multiproceso, multiprocesador y multinúcleo. Los sistemas operativos han pasado de rutinas básicas de control de tareas a plataformas complejas que gestionan recursos, seguridad, virtualización y redes de manera integral.
Almacenamiento y redes
La evolución de la memoria, desde los tambores y núcleos magnéticos hasta la memoria flash y las memorias persistentes, ha cambiado la forma de construir software y optimizar el rendimiento. Las redes, desde interfaces de consola hasta Internet y redes 5G/6G, han convertido a la generaciones de la computadora en un ecosistema conectado globalmente, eliminando fronteras entre producción, investigación y consumo.
Comparativa entre generaciones: puntos clave a recordar
- Primera Generación: tubos de vacío, programación en lenguaje de máquina, computadoras enormes, alto consumo energético.
- Segunda Generación: transistores, mayor fiabilidad y menor tamaño, lenguajes de alto nivel y memoria de núcleo.
- Tercera Generación: circuitos integrados, timesharing, sistemas operativos más avanzados, interacción más fluida con el usuario.
- Cuarta Generación: microprocesadores, computadoras personales, interfaces gráficas, explosión de software y hardware para el usuario final.
- Quinta Generación: IA, computación cognitiva, redes neuronales, computación en la nube, dispositivos inteligentes y automatización avanzada.
Impactos sociales y culturales de las Generaciones de la Computadora
Educación y conocimiento
Con cada nueva generación, la educación se ha transformado. Las herramientas de cómputo se han convertido en aliadas en la enseñanza, la investigación y la formación técnica. La disponibilidad de computación de alto rendimiento a costo razonable ha permitido proyectos que antes eran inalcanzables para instituciones educativas y pequeñas empresas, democratizando el acceso al conocimiento y la experimentación.
Trabajo y productividad
La evolución tecnológica ha cambiado la forma de trabajar: de tareas repetitivas a procesos automatizados, de dependencias centrales a soluciones basadas en la nube y entornos colaborativos. La productividad, la precisión y la eficiencia han progresado gracias a las mejoras en hardware, software y conectividad, afectando a sectores como manufactura, servicios, finanzas y sanidad.
Sociedad, ética y seguridad
Con el aumento de la capacidad de procesamiento y la recopilación de datos, surgen retos éticos y de seguridad. La responsabilidad en el manejo de información, la protección de la privacidad y la gobernanza de la IA se han convertido en temas centrales de la agenda tecnológica y regulatoria de muchos países, dando forma a prácticas empresariales, educativas y cívicas.
Desmontando mitos sobre las Generaciones de la Computadora
¿Qué generación ofrece la mejor tecnología?
No hay una “mejor” generación en términos absolutos; cada etapa respondió a necesidades y contextos distintos. La tecnología más avanzada de una época puede volverse obsoleta en un entorno distinto. Lo importante es comprender cómo cada generación resolvió problemas concretos y qué capacidades abrió para el futuro.
¿Se puede predecir la próxima generación?
La historia sugiere que el rumbo está marcado por grandes avances en física de la materia, arquitectura de sistemas y aprendizaje automático. Proyecciones actuales señalan hacia la computación cuántica, la computación neuromórfica y la IA integrada como posibles ejes de una nueva fase que podría coexistir con tecnologías clásicas y de nube.
La narrativa de la evolución: por qué importa entender las Generaciones de la Computadora
Conocer las distintas fases de la generaciones de la computadora no es solo un ejercicio histórico. Ayuda a comprender por qué ciertas limitaciones se superaron en su momento, por qué surgieron ciertos lenguajes y herramientas, y cómo la tecnología continúa transformando nuestras sociedades. Este marco histórico facilita entender procesos de innovación, ciclos de inversión y el ritmo de adopción de nuevas soluciones tecnológicas.
Qué viene en el futuro: tendencias y apuestas
Computación cuántica y aceleradores especializados
La computación cuántica ha dejado de ser una promesa para convertirse en un área de desarrollo que complementa a la computación clásica. Aunque aún no reemplaza a las máquinas convencionales en la mayoría de tareas, su potencial para resolver problemas complejos de optimización, simulación química y criptografía cambiará expectativas y estrategias de investigación. Paralelamente, los aceleradores de AI y hardware específico están optimizando modelos de aprendizaje profundo y procesamiento de datos a escala masiva.
IA integrada y ética tecnológica
La IA ya no es un componente aislado: está integrada en dispositivos, servicios y procesos de negocio. Esto exige normas claras de uso, trazabilidad de decisiones y mecanismos de control para garantizar transparencia, equidad y seguridad. Las empresas y las instituciones educativas deben adaptar sus prácticas para aprovechar estas capacidades de forma responsable.
Computación móvil, Internet de las cosas y borde
La convergencia de dispositivos móviles, sensores y capacidades de cómputo en el borde está acercando la inteligencia a los lugares donde se generan los datos. Este enfoque reduce latencias, mejora la privacidad y abre oportunidades en áreas como salud, transporte y ciudades inteligentes, manteniendo viva la conversación sobre las diferentes generaciones de la computadora en un mundo cada vez más conectado.
Conclusión: un arco dinámico de progreso tecnológico
Las generaciones de la computadora nos cuentan una historia de progreso continuo impulsado por cambios en hardware, software y arquitectura. Desde la robustez de los tubos de vacío hasta la elegancia de los microprocesadores y las promesas de la IA y la computación cuántica, cada etapa dejó un legado que hoy damos por sentado. Comprender esta evolución nos ayuda a valorar las innovaciones actuales, a anticipar desafíos y a reconocer que el camino tecnológico es un viaje largo, lleno de hitos que reconfiguran nuestra forma de pensar, trabajar y vivir.
Preguntas frecuentes sobre las Generaciones de la Computadora
¿Qué diferencia a la Generación 4 de la Generación 3?
La diferencia clave radica en la llegada de microprocesadores de uso general y la capacidad de construir computadoras personales. Esto permitió la proliferación de equipos de escritorio, interfaces gráficas y una explosión de software destinado al usuario final, cosas que fueron mucho más limitadas en la Generación 3.
¿Qué define exactamente a la Quinta Generación?
La Quinta Generación se asocia tradicionalmente con la incorporación masiva de inteligencia artificial, procesamiento paralelo avanzado y la visión de sistemas que razonan, aprenden y se adaptan. Aunque no hay un límite rígido, este marco ayuda a entender las tendencias de IA, big data y sistemas cognitivos que caracterizan la informática moderna.
¿Qué papel juegan los lenguajes de programación en estas generaciones?
Los lenguajes de programación evolucionan para aprovecha las capacidades de cada generación: de código de máquina y ensambladores en las primeras era, a FORTRAN y COBOL de la segunda, a C y otros lenguajes en la tercera y cuarta generation, y a lenguajes y marcos orientados a IA y big data en la era actual. La elección del lenguaje suele estar guiada por la tarea, la eficiencia y la disponibilidad de herramientas y bibliotecas.
Notas finales para lectores curiosos
La historia de las generaciones de la computadora es una historia de colaboración entre hardware, software y las personas que las diseñan y utilizan. Cada generación abre nuevas posibilidades y desactiva viejos límites, permitiendo que la tecnología se enveloppe en todos los aspectos de la vida moderna. Si te interesa la informática, entender estas etapas te da una base sólida para apreciar las herramientas actuales y para imaginar las innovaciones que vendrán en el futuro cercano.